Avalanche danger will increase throughout the day as more dry snow builds up at mid and upper elevations. We could see 6 inches to a foot or more by the end of the day, depending on where you are in the zone. Increasing temperatures may aid in creating an "upside down snowpack, where heavier snow sits on top of lighter snow, which is a great recipe for storm slab avalanches.
Wind speeds will also increase throughout the day, and areas where wind drifts snow into heavier slabs are also where it is likely that you could trigger an avalanche. As you travel, feel for heavy snow beneath you, in particular, note if you are breaking through to softer snow beneath. Search for clues like long, shooting cracks. Actively blowing snow will show you where new wind slabs are building, and clue you in on where to avoid.
If new snow deposits start approaching 6 inches in depth, and if you notice any upside down snow characteristics from wind or increasing temperatures, it's time to start avoiding slopes steeper than 35°. If any natural avalanche activity occurs take a step further back and avoid travel beneath steep slopes as well. Be aware that conditions will likely change throughout the day, and slopes you traveled on earlier in the day may become unstable as more snow builds up on them.
